Why Sleds, Racks, Platforms, And Cables Work Well Together For Athletes

Why Sleds, Racks, Platforms, And Cables Work Well Together For Athletes

Let's uncover the secrets behind an athletic training area that supports more than one style of exercise. Sleds, racks, lifting platforms, and cable stations may look like separate equipment categories, but together they create a remarkably complete performance system. This combination gives athletes practical ways to develop maximal strength, explosive power, acceleration, work capacity, stability, and resilient movement without forcing every goal into the same training method.

For gym owners and facility managers, the value is just as compelling. A thoughtfully planned zone built around racks, platforms, and training stations can accommodate individual workouts, coached sessions, and small groups while keeping exercise transitions efficient.

Each Piece Solves A Different Athletic Need

A rack provides the foundation for heavily loaded squats, presses, pulls, and partial-range strength exercises. The platform creates a defined surface for Olympic lift variations, deadlifts, jumps, and other forceful movements. Cables add adjustable resistance for rotational work, unilateral patterns, accessory exercises, and controlled strength development. Sleds bring horizontal force production and locomotion into the picture.

That division of labor matters. Athletes rarely need strength in only one direction or at one speed. A football player may require a powerful first step, a volleyball player must repeatedly absorb landings, and a rotational athlete needs to transfer force from the ground through the torso. No single station addresses every demand equally well. These four tools cover complementary qualities without filling the floor with highly specialized machines.

Racks And Platforms Build The Strength Base

Racks allow coaches to program progressive barbell work with repeatable setup positions and appropriate safety measures. Squats, presses, rack pulls, split squats, and loaded isometrics can all be organized around one station. That makes the rack a dependable anchor for lower-body strength, upper-body strength, and total-body force production.

A platform extends that capability by giving athletes a clear place to perform lifts involving faster bar speeds or controlled contact with the floor. It also visually defines the lifting area, which helps separate loaded barbell activity from general circulation. The best setup depends on programming. A strength-focused facility may want dedicated platforms beside full racks. A sports performance studio with larger groups may benefit from multiple training stations connected to shared platform space. Either way, coaches should have enough clearance to load bars, observe technique, and move around an athlete without stepping into an adjacent lane.

Sleds Turn Strength Into Movement

Heavy squats can improve force capacity, but athletes must also express force while moving. Sled pushes and pulls bridge that gap. They can emphasize acceleration mechanics, leg drive, conditioning, or repeated high-output efforts depending on the load, distance, direction, and rest period.

Sleds are also easy to scale across different ability levels. A heavy forward push may focus on force production, while a lighter load can support faster steps. Backward drags can challenge the legs through a different pattern, and rope or harness variations expand the available options. Because sled work has no lowering phase in the traditional sense, it can often add useful training volume without creating the same type of muscle soreness as repeated loaded eccentric exercises.

Facilities still need to plan the lane carefully. The surface must be compatible with the sled, the run should have a clearly marked stopping point, and the route must not cross doorways, storage access, or barbell traffic. A sled lane that doubles as the main walkway will become a daily operational headache.

Cables Fill The Gaps That Barbells Cannot

Barbells are excellent for developing high force, but their resistance is governed by gravity. Cables let coaches apply resistance from many heights and angles. Athletes can train chops, lifts, rows, presses, anti-rotation holds, hip patterns, and single-arm or single-leg variations while maintaining tension through a useful range of motion.

This makes cable stations valuable for addressing asymmetries, building trunk control, strengthening smaller supporting muscles, and progressing movement after an injury-related training interruption. They also allow coaches to modify stance, attachment, range, and load without rebuilding an entire station.

Place cables close enough to the rack and platform zone for efficient supersets, but preserve the working radius around each adjustable arm or pulley. Users stepping backward for a cable exercise should not enter a lifting platform or sled lane.

The Combination Creates Better Training Sessions

When the four elements are arranged intelligently, coaches can build sessions that move from high-skill work to strength, assistance, and conditioning with minimal wasted time. One example might include platform jumps, rack squats, cable split-stance rows, and sled pushes. Another could pair a barbell press with cable rotation work before finishing with backward sled drags.

The point is not to use every tool in every workout. The advantage is having distinct training options close at hand. Coaches can select the method that best matches the day's objective instead of asking one machine to do everything.

Plan The Zone Around Flow, Not Just Equipment

Before purchasing, map the full operating footprint of each piece. Include loaded barbells, plate storage, safety arms, cable travel, sled turnaround space, coaching positions, and pedestrian routes. Equipment dimensions alone do not reveal how much room a busy athletic zone really needs.

Keep frequently used plates and attachments within reach, but outside movement paths. Separate high-speed exercises from general member traffic. Use durable flooring suited to the activity, and leave enough visibility for coaches to supervise multiple athletes. For group training, assign stations and a consistent rotation direction so athletes are not improvising routes between sets.

A strong layout also prevents one popular station from blocking the rest of the zone. If an athlete performing cable fly variations occupies the entrance to a rack, both stations effectively lose capacity. Small spacing errors become expensive when they reduce usable training positions during peak hours.

A Compact System With Broad Athletic Value

Sleds, racks, platforms, and cables work well together because their roles overlap just enough to create continuity while remaining different enough to expand programming. Racks develop foundational strength, platforms support powerful lifting, cables provide multidirectional control, and sleds convert force into purposeful movement and conditioning.

For a commercial gym, performance studio, school facility, or serious home gym, that combination can deliver substantial training variety per square foot. Start with the athletes and programs the space must serve, define safe working zones, and then choose equipment configurations that support smooth coaching and progression. When the layout is right, the area feels less like a collection of equipment and more like an integrated athletic development system.
